Marlon Dizon

Hi, I'm Marlon Dizon

Senior Full-Stack SaaS Developer

Full-stack SaaS developer with 13+ years of experience building multi-tenant business applications, workflow automation systems, and web/mobile platforms using Laravel, Node.js, Vue.js, React, and AI-assisted development.

13+
Years Experience
8
SaaS Products Built
Web + Mobile
Platforms
International
Remote Clients
About Me

Building SaaS Products Since 2012

I specialize in designing and developing SaaS products, workflow automation systems, and business applications. Over the past 13+ years, I have delivered solutions for insurance, logistics, lending, analytics, fleet management, property management, and reporting systems for clients across Australia, Germany, the United States, and Japan.

I take end-to-end ownership from product architecture and database design through API development, responsive web and mobile interfaces, deployment, monitoring, and ongoing maintenance. My work centers on multi-tenant architecture, role-based access, and complex business workflows.

Based in Davao City, Philippines, I work remotely with international teams and use modern AI-assisted development workflows to deliver complete, production-ready software products efficiently.

My Passion

GitHub Contributions

My passion for web development, shown through a snapshot of my recent activity on GitHub.

Portfolio

Products & Platforms

SaaS applications and software products designed around real business workflows, multi-role access, and cross-platform delivery.

Experience

Client & Professional Work

Production systems delivered for international clients across analytics, insurance, logistics, and business operations.

DevOps / Fullstack Developer

Building and maintaining a multi-tenant analytics platform for Amazon sellers, integrating three ad ecosystems into a single dashboard with AI-generated insights and automated data pipelines.

  • Business Data Analytics Dashboard — consolidates Amazon SP-API (business reports, FBA inventory, customer repeaters), Amazon Ads API (sponsored products/brands/display, DSP, AMC), and Meta Ads into a single Laravel + Vue 3 + Vuetify interface. Nightly scheduler pulls per-company reports; includes AI-generated insights with EN/JA translation and an Automatic Report Import page with auto-retry on failed fetches.

Production AI Feature

AI Integration Experience

I built a production-ready AI Integration that generates Product Insights for Amazon sellers. The feature allows users to create AI-powered analysis for each product based on sales, advertising, inventory, and Amazon Business Report data. The backend collects the relevant metrics, creates a structured prompt, sends it to an AI API, and stores the generated response so users can view the insights instantly without regenerating them each time.

500k
Amazon Records
Processed Nightly
$240/mo
AI API Cost
(down from $1,200)
50+
Amazon Seller
Accounts
Learn More

I designed and implemented this entire AI workflow—from collecting Amazon data and building optimized prompts to caching AI responses and displaying insights in the application.

How the AI insight feature works
1. User opens insights The seller clicks the AI insights button for a product or report period.
2. Check saved result first The system checks the database for an existing insight so users do not wait or pay for the same analysis twice.
3. Show or generate If found, it displays instantly. If not found, the backend creates a new AI request.
Generate path Collects sales, ads, inventory, and Amazon report data from Amazon SP-API and Amazon Ads API.
Prompt path Uses configurable Prompt Engineering rules, then sends the structured request to Claude AI.
Store result Saves the AI evaluation, recommendations, raw response, token usage, and status in the database.
Display insight Shows Product Insights, recommendations, KPI comparisons, and optional EN/JA translation in the frontend.

In simple terms: I built the feature that turns Amazon seller data into useful business recommendations. It first checks if an insight already exists, shows it instantly when available, and only asks AI to generate a new one when needed. This makes the feature faster, cheaper to run, and more reliable for real users.

I also built a configurable prompt management system, allowing prompts to be updated without changing the application code. The AI analyzes product performance, advertising metrics, profitability, inventory levels, and business trends to generate actionable recommendations for Amazon sellers. My responsibilities included designing the backend integration, preparing and aggregating data from Amazon SP-API and Amazon Ads API, constructing optimized prompts through Prompt Engineering, handling Claude AI API requests, storing AI responses, and integrating the results seamlessly into the frontend.

Employer Testimonial
Redacted OnlineJobs.ph employer review screenshot

This employer review is visible on my OnlineJobs.ph profile when viewed from an employer account. The employer name and logo are blurred for privacy.

Laravel Vue.js Inertia.js MySQL Ubuntu DigitalOcean AI Integration Claude AI Prompt Engineering Amazon SP-API Amazon Ads API

Fullstack Web Developer

Built and maintained multiple production-grade client systems across insurance, logistics, fundraising, and e-commerce domains.

  • Insurance Management Platform — handles certificates of insurance, contracts, claims, renewals, invoicing, and rate calculations. JWT-authenticated REST API consumed by a Vue.js frontend. PDF generation, role-based permissions via Spatie, AWS S3 file storage.
  • Inventory / Campaign / Order Management — multi-tenant Laravel/Inertia app for promotional campaigns, candidate recipients, inventory bundles, and shipping fulfillment. Deployed on AWS with S3-backed assets and Pusher real-time notifications.
  • Logistics & Inventory Management System — full-stack Laravel 8 + Inertia.js + Vue.js app managing delivery lifecycle: inventory check-ins, damage inspections, billing, customer management, and bay/sidemark tracking for warehouse operations.
Employer Testimonial
Marlon

Marlon really is a strong backend focused dev with specialization in Laravel and Drupal development. He's a true workhorse capable of pulling the heaviest and hardest workloads.

This testimonial can be seen on the company website.

Laravel Vue.js Inertia.js Node.js MySQL AWS Pusher Spatie

Fullstack Developer

Fullstack development across a mixed tech stack for a German-based client, working on web applications using modern JS and PHP frameworks alongside Azure serverless functions.

Azure Functions Node.js TypeScript Laravel Vue.js Symfony MySQL

Web Developer

Built and maintained a booking system for casting and hiring artists, developed using PHP, Codeigniter, AngularJS, and MySQL.

PHP Codeigniter AngularJS MySQL

These are highlights from recent engagements. For a complete work history, see my CV on request.

Expertise

Skills & Technologies

The tools and technologies I use to build great products.

Primary Stack

Frontend

Vue.js · React · TypeScript · Tailwind CSS · Bootstrap · JavaScript

Backend

Laravel · Node.js · Express · PHP · REST APIs

Database

MySQL · Sequelize · PostgreSQL · SQLite

DevOps

Linux · Apache · Nginx · PM2 · DigitalOcean · AWS EC2 · Git

AI Tools

GitHub Copilot · Claude AI · AI-assisted development

Also Worked With

with minimal experience

React Native Python / Flask Symfony Inertia.js Azure Functions MongoDB Drupal WordPress AngularJS Docker SQLite Pinia Pusher
What I Build

Complete Business Software

From architecture to deployment and maintenance, I build products that support real teams and operational workflows.

SaaS Platforms

Subscription-ready products with tenant isolation, permissions, dashboards, and scalable workflows.

Internal Business Tools

Purpose-built systems that replace spreadsheets, manual processes, and disconnected operations.

Workflow Automation Systems

Multi-step approval, reporting, assignment, notification, and lifecycle automation.

Mobile Applications

Mobile-first and native application experiences connected to production APIs and business systems.

API Development

Secure REST APIs, third-party integrations, background jobs, and reliable data pipelines.

Multi-Tenant Systems

Workspace and organization-based applications with role-based access and isolated business data.

Get In Touch

Let's Work Together

Have a project in mind? I'd love to hear from you.